
Friends remember dedicated Coastguard volunteer
THE annual Coast Guard Sandy Straits Freedom fishing competition shared a solemn moment with competitors on the weekend as volunteers scattered the ashes of long-time volunteer and keen fisherman Barry Shorter.
Coast Guard Sandy Straits commander Jukka Manttari said the coast guard chaplain performed the ceremony in the waters of Tuan Strait.
"He loved fishing," he said.
"That was his (Mr Shorter's) favourite spot."
Mr Mantarri said Mr Shorter, who passed away earlier this year, was a great fundraiser for the coast guard and had previously helped to run its former magazine.
A Barry Shorter trophy has been introduced to the fishing competition and was awarded for the first time on Sunday.
